Jurnal Indah Sains dan Klinis
ISSN : -     EISSN : 27471942     DOI : -
Core Subject : Health,
The Jurnal Indah Sains dan Klinis (JISK) is a journal about health which contains scientific and clinical issues published by the Yayasan Penelitian dan Inovasi Sumatera (YPIS) which includes studies on Pharmacy, Medicine, Nursing, Midwifery, Chemistry, Biology, Microbiology, Tissue Culture and others. other. disciplines related to health. The beginning of JISK was published at the end of December 2020, published by the Sekolah Tinggi Kesehatan Indah Medan. Since 2022, the publication of Volume 3 Number 2 has been carried out by the Yayasan Penelitian dan Inovasi Sumatera (YPIS),

Abstract

Background: The Tropical Tamarind Plant has great economic value and benefits for society, from the stems to the leaves it can be used to treat diseases, such as fever, dyspepsia and even gonorrhoea. The chemical components of Tamarind seeds include alkaloids, saponins, flavonoids, glycosides, malic acid, tartrate, pectin, arabinose, xylose, galactose and glucose. Objective: The study was directed to determine the activity of ethanol extract from tamarind seeds in reducing uric acid in mice. Methods: Preparation of dry extract of Tamarind seeds (EKBAJ), phytochemical screening, and testing the activity of reducing uric acid in mice induced by potassium oxonate at various concentrations of EKBAJ. Measure the levels with Easy Touch GCU. Results: EKBAJ can inhibit mouse uric acid synthesis. The higher the concentration of EKBAJ, the greater the effect on reducing uric acid levels. Conclusion: A concentration of 200 mg/kgBW had the greatest effect on reducing uric acid in mice.

Abstract

Background: Chemical drugs are prohibited from being contained in traditional medicine doses. Based on BPOM findings in 2015-2017, almost 100 traditional herbal medicine products contain medicinal chemicals (BKO), including dexamethasone. Objective: Study to determine dexamethasone levels and the level of control in herbal medicine for rheumatic pain in the Lubuk Pakam area. Method: The UV-Fis spectrophotometric method was used for quantitative analysis. Meanwhile, for qualitative analysis, the reagents used were the addition of anhydrous acetic acid and concentrated sulfuric acid. Results: Analysis with the addition of this reagent showed that 5 samples contained dexamethasone. UV-Fis spectrophotometric analysis showed dexamethasone levels in samples A1 to A5 were 4.069; 4,229; 4,416; 11,788; and 5,270 mg/g. Conclusion: The research results showed that all five samples contained Dexamethasone at certain levels in the Lubuk Pakam area, North Sumatra

Abstract

Background: Turmeric (Curcuma longa) is well known as one of the many medicinal plants in the form of rhizomes, both on a home and industrial scale. The chemical components contained in the rhizomes include fat, ascorbate, protein, starch, tannin, curcumin, flavonoids and essential oils. Turmeric is commonly used by people to reduce the frequency of diarrhea. Apart from having chelating properties, it is also anti-inflammatory and even antibacterial. Objective: The study was directed to investigate the potential of ethanol extract of turmeric rhizomes (EERK) on Escherichia coli. Method: Dry rhizome powder was macerated using 96% ethanol, then rotary evaporated to obtain dry turmeric rhizome extract (EKRK), and divided into concentrations of 30%, 40% 50%, positive or negative control. Results: The study shows that there is an influence of EKRK concentration on the antibacterial potential of Escherchia coli. One-way ANOVA described that there was a significant difference (p < 0.010) in the use of various EKRK concentrations as inhibitors of bacterial growth and development. Antibacterial activity at 30, 40, and 50 % was 14.3, 17.5, and 19.7 mm, respectively. Conclusion: EERK has strong potential as an antibacterial for Escherichia coli.

Abstract

Introduction: Managing consumable medical materials involves coordinating activities to ensure they work well together, aiming for effective and efficient management. This ensures doctors always have an adequate supply of high-quality consumable medical materials to support quality services. Objective: This study aimed to describe the Utilization of Consumable Medical Materials at the Pharmacy Warehouse of Depo Rindu B H. Based on the 2019 Standard Operating Procedures (SOP), Adam Malik Hospital Medan. Methods: The study utilized direct observation and interviews conducted from May to July 2019. Results: Expenditures in January, February, and March 2019 were 25,726, 22,332, and 24,503 units respectively. Distribution is facilitated through online prescribing and delivery. Observations indicated the use of storage systems such as First In First Out (FIFO) and First Expired First Out (FEFO), organised by dosage form, alphabetical order, and category. Conclusion: Procurement at the Depo Rindu B pharmaceutical warehouse at H. Adam Malik Hospital Medan during the 2019 period was by the applicable 2019 SOP

Abstract

Background: Herb Binara has potential as an antimicrobial against Staphylococcus aureus, because this plant has several compounds that have medicinal properties, including: alkaloids, saponins and flavonoids. This compound can act as a natural antibiotic. Objective: The study was aimed at finding out whether Binara extract has antibacterial potential. Methods: The study was carried out using a disc diffusion system to assess the antibacterial potential of Binara herbal extract. Antibacterial potency is based on the area of obstruction around the disc. The study used four extract concentrations (20, 40, 60, and 80%), clindamycin, and DMSO. Results: Test results for the antibacterial potential of the ethanol extract of Binara herb at a concentration of 80; 60; 40; and 20% each show the resistance area is 12.90; 10.50; 9.00; and 8.10 mm. Conclusion: Binara herb ethanol extract has potential as an antibacterial with moderate to strong potency criteria

Abstract

Background: Hospitals are health service providers providing emergency care, outpatient and inpatient. Hypertension occurs when blood pressure is above normal. Clinical conditions that require dialysis treatment have a tendency to kidney failure. This effort is related to the field of clinical pharmacokinetics. Objective: The study was conducted to analyze the dose of drug administration in conditions complicated by kidney failure in hypertensive patients. Methods: The study went through a sampling stage of data from hypertensive patients complicated by kidney failure, data according to inclusion criteria, calculation of creatinine clearance, analysis of dose adjustments and creatinine clearance. Results: The study obtained 170 data, which met the inclusion criteria of 30 data. Drugs with a narrow therapeutic index and worsening kidney function that patients received included: digoxin, captopril, ranitidine, furosemide, ciprofloxacin, and cefriaxone in 2, 13, 9, 12, 3, and 8 cases respectively. Conclusion: According to dose adjustment calculations for patient creatinine clearance, it was found that the drug exceeded the individual dose in 6 out of 9; 8 of 13; and 2 cases each using ranitidine, captopril, digoxin

Abstract

Background: Vitamin C is very soluble in water and is always used for additional nutrition in the form of supplements. This vitamin is needed by the body because it can increase the body's ability to fight disease and function as a neutralizer of radical particles found in the body, usually referred to as antioxidants. One of them is the Petai Cina plant which is used by the community as a savory flavor in dishes, and can also be used as traditional medicine. Objective: To determine the presence and levels of vitamin C in Petai Cina in the Lubuk Pakam regional market. with quality and quantity analysis. Method: Samples were analyzed qualitatively using a specific color reagent for vitamin C and quality was determined using UV spectrophotometry. Results: The standard vitamin C wavelength is 224.5 nm at a concentration of 4 ppm with the regression equation y = 0.0339x + 0.3922. Qualitatively, it is proven that there is vitamin C in Petai Cina with a quantity of 0.1095 mg/mL. Conclusion: Vitamin is found in Petai Cina with a quantity of 0.1095 circulating in the Lubuk Pakam market

Abstract

Background: Pain is the main reason why patients come to the Emergency Room (IGD) with a prevalence of 78-86%. Non-steroidal anti-inflammatory Drugs (NSAIDs) are widely used to treat mild to moderate inflammatory pain. This study looked at the use of NSAIDs in the emergency room pharmacy services at Dr. Pirngadi Medan. Methods: This non-experimental, retrospective descriptive study was conducted at the Emergency Room Pharmacy Service at Dr. RSUD. Pirngadi Medan from January to June 2019. Results: Of the 11,257 NSAIDs used, mefenamic acid 500 mg three times a day (28.69%), diclofenac sodium 50 mg twice a day (24.96%), meloxicam 75 mg twice a day (2.29%), ketorolac injection 30 mg if needed (42.20%), meloxicam 15 mg suppository (0.07%), and proton suppository (1.79%) were given as needed. Conclusion: The use of NSAIDs in the emergency room at Dr. Pirngadi Medan in the January-June 2019 period had the correct indications, doses, drugs and patients.

Abstract

Background: The bark of Vitex pinnata L is not yet optimally utilized, primarily being used in boat construction while the remaining material becomes waste that is either buried or burned in trash. Therefore, it is necessary to explore more efficient and economically valuable uses for the bark of the laban tree. Objective: The aim of this research is to identify the chemical compounds, flavonoid content, and antioxidant activity present in the methanol extract of Vitex pinnata L bark. Method: Phytochemical screening was conducted on the methanol extract of Vitex pinnata L. bark. To obtain the extract, the simplicia powder was macerated using methanol as the solvent. The total flavonoid content and antioxidant activity were then tested using the 1,1-diphenyl-2-picryhydrazil (DPPH) method. Results: the phytochemical screening indicated that the Vitex pinnata L. bark extract contains alkaloids, flavonoids, and tannins. The total flavonoid test yielded 17.27%, and the antioxidant activity test revealed that the methanol extract of the laban tree bark has antioxidant activity with an IC50 value of 43.22 ppm. Conclusion: This extract has strong potential as an antioxidant agent.

Abstract

Background: Guava fruit (Psidium guajava L.) is known for its antioxidant properties, attributed to its content of beta carotene and phenolic compounds such as quercetin, guavin, protocatechuic acid, ferulic acid, gallic acid, caffeic acid, and vitamin C. However, the use of guava fruit flesh in lip balm formulations has not been extensively studied. Objective: This research aims to determine whether the ethanolic extract of guava fruit flesh can be formulated into a lip balm preparation that provides moisture at certain concentrations without irritating the lip skin. Method: This study utilized the guava fruit flesh (Psidium guajava L.) as the test material. Phytochemical analysis and lip balm formulations were prepared at concentrations of 2.5%, 5%, 7.5%, 10%, along with a blank control. Commercially available products were used as a comparison. The physical quality evaluation of the formulations included tests for homogeneity, pH, melting point, stability, preference, and effectiveness on the lip skin using a moisture checker device. Results: the ethanolic extract of guava fruit flesh (Psidium guajava L.) can be formulated into a lip balm. The pH of the lip balm formulations ranged from 6.0 to 6.2 immediately after preparation and from 5.8 to 6.1 after 12 weeks of storage. The melting point of the formulations was between 58-62°C. The lip balm with a concentration of 7.5% was the most preferred in the preference test. The formulations remained stable in terms of odor, color, and shape over a 12-week storage period. The lip balm with a 10% concentration provided the best moisturizing effect on the lips, achieving a 23.1% improvement, while the commercial comparison product had an average recovery rate of 26.1%, falling under the "moist" category. Conclusion: the ethanolic extract lip balm formulations did not cause any irritation to the skin and potential used as moisturizer
